A-16 ANALYSIS OF 3-D ACQUISITION GEOMETRIES WITH FOCAL BEAMS A.W.F. VOLKER G. BLACQUIÈRE and A.J. BERKHOUT Abstract 1 The amplitude accuracy of a seismic acquisition geometry is strongly dependent on the source and detector configuration. The concept of focal beam analysis is an ideal starting point to understand the relation between the source-detector geometry and the amplitude accuracy observed in a 3-D image. In this paper the emphasis is on the study of the dependency of the focal beams on the subsurface location. The continuity of the target point ‘illumination’ plays a vital role in achieving a small acquisition footprint.
